Jain center celebrates Rass-Garba

Bartlett, IL : After a successful Ramzat last year by Jain Center ofChicago, once again Jain center hosted a Rass Garba with Raj and Smruti Pandya Group. The event was held at the JainCommunity Center at 435 N Rt.59, Bartlett, IL 60103 on September 30, and October 1st.The first day theme for music was the "Dholida naa Taale" andfollowed by a "Bollywood Fusion" on the second day continued from 8pm till 2am withfantastic energy and vigor. Chicago land’s Jains and non-Jain communityoverwhelmingly responded and made this program sold out for second day.“Raas-Garba Ramzat 2011” a beautiful event got truly remarkable response fromall the attendees and they made this 2-day event a memorable one.

On a very first day, duringkick-off ceremony, JSMC Committe members along with President Atul Shahinaugurated the festival by lighting the lamp “Mangal Deep” signifying unity,harmony and music. Vice President of JSMC Hemant Shah welcomed dignitaries andall the attendees of the Ramzat 2011. The diamond sponsors for the event NarenPatel, CEO of Medstar Laboratories and President of Vishva Gujarati Samaj,Kiran Doshi, Chairman of Comfort Suites, Schaumburg, Savio Dias General Manager of KingfisherAirline, Chicago and Rohit Shah, Agent of American Family and sponsors familieswere recognized and presented a momentos by JSMC. Parag Shah, Treasurer of JSMCprovided logistics on two days of festivities.

Throughout the event Eshana,Raj and Smruti Pandya, from a famous musical group served a melodious music andsinging. Lead vocalist and band leader Raj and Smruti Pandya, who havepresented performances in more than 41 states, with unique concept of mergingEastern and Western music and have performed in the movie "AmericanDesi". People from all age groups enjoyed the two days of Raas-Garba untilpast midnight. Hitesh R. Shah, Food Secretary of JSMC, mentioned that peopleenjoyed variety of Food menus chosen for youth and adult served in aprofessional setup. “Gamthi” theme decoration throughout the facility with abeautiful center pieces of “Shrifal” and “Raath with Ganesh” became a majorattraction for a picture perfect photo spots. Security, safety and parkingarrangements were very thoughtful and well planned.

Everyday contests for BestPerformances and Best Costumes were thoroughly enjoyed by all the participants.Technical judges Toral Chaudhary of Nrutyakala Dance Academy, Shital Dhanani ofTarana Dance Academy and well-known choreographer Swati Shah alongwith LinaShah, Kushal Singhavi, Nancy Shah and Vishal Shah served as judges for thecompetition. Trophies and prices were donated by Dipak and Ginni Doshi.

Sponsors and the Vendors ofthis event participated by displaying their Banners and/or Advertisementsthrough live Slide Show on a two big screen projectors throughout the two days.Both days a grand Lucky draw was organized and winner received a round-tripairline tickets for Domestic-India as sponsored by Kingfisher Airline.
